To all:

I'm reading EN 60601-1-2:2001, and I'm not clear on a sentence in Annex 
ZA. It says:
"For undated references the latest edition of the publication referred to 
applies (including amendments)." 

1) Is it the 'latest edition' when EN 60601-1-2:2001 was published?  The 
annex lists the valid edition at that time.  For example, EN 
61000-4-4:1995

2) Or is it the 'latest edition' at the time the system is tested?  In 
this case, EN 61000-4-4:2005
